2006 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ition no panoramic roof 4WD Specs


OVERVIEW

With a fuel consumption of 32.6 mpg US - 39.2 mpg UK - 7.2 L/100km, the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ition no panoramic roof 4WD has a 4 cylinder DOHC engine, a Regular gasoline engine MR20DE. This engine MR20DE produces a maximum power of 130.7 PS (129 bhp - 96.1 kW) at 5200 rpm and a maximum torque of 187.3 Nm (138.1 lb.ft - 19.1 kg.m) at 4000 rpm. The engine power is transmitted to the road by the four wheel drive (4WD) with a CVT gearbox. For stopping power, the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ition no panoramic roof 4WD braking system includes drum at the rear and V disk at the front. Stock tire sizes are 195/60 on 15 inch rims at the rear and 195/60 on 15 inch rims at the front. Chassis details -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ition no panoramic roof 4WD has trailing arm type rear suspension and strut front suspension for road holding and ride confort.

Introduction to the 2006-2007 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I 4WD

The 2006-2007 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ition, boasting 4WD capabilities, emerges as a versatile and intriguing option within its generation. This compact yet spacious vehicle presents itself as a reliable choice for those seeking a blend of performance and practicality.

Crafted during the production span of June 2006 to April 2007, this iteration of the Lafesta series offers drivers an all-wheel-drive experience. A Continuously Variable Transmission (CVT) system delivers smooth gear transitions, enhancing driving dynamics across varied terrains.

At the heart of the Lafesta lies a potent 1997 cm3 engine (MR20DE). Its performance prowess is harnessed to produce 130.7 PS (129 bhp) of power at 5200 rpm, generating an impressive 187.3 Nm (138.1 lb.ft) of torque at 4000 rpm. This four-cylinder DOHC engine, combined with its advanced engineering, caters to both efficiency and responsiveness.

The Lafesta's dimensions further exemplify its practical design. The exterior measures 455 cm in length, 169.5 cm in width, and 161.5 cm in height. Meanwhile, the interior accommodates seven seats distributed across three rows, ensuring ample space for occupants. Interior dimensions include an interior length of 269 cm, a width of 142 cm, and a height of 125.5 cm, providing a comfortable cabin environment.

Safety and convenience features are thoughtfully incorporated. Standard offerings include power windows, power steering, and keyless entry, enhancing the driving experience. Front fog lamps and ultraviolet glass protection contribute to improved visibility and passenger comfort.

The Lafesta's suspension system combines a front strut configuration with a trailing arm type at the rear. The braking system comprises front V disk brakes and rear drum brakes. Equipped with 195/60 R15 tires on both front and rear rims, the vehicle maintains stability on the road.

For those seeking additional amenities, options like xenon lamps, a winter package, and an ecological 2005 emission reduction package are available. The Lafesta's well-engineered safety features comprise standard driver and passenger airbags, ABS with EBD, and a parking radar.

Safety Features and Ratings

The 2006-2007 Nissan Lafesta 2.0 Highway Star V NAVI edition prioritizes safety with a comprehensive array of features designed to protect both driver and passengers. This trim level incorporates a range of safety measures to ensure occupants' peace of mind during every journey.

Standard safety features include driver and passenger airbags, providing essential protection in the event of a collision. The Lafesta is equipped with ABS (Anti-lock Braking System) that incorporates EBD (Electronic Brake-force Distribution), enhancing braking efficiency and stability, especially during emergency braking situations.

A parking radar aids in maneuvering the vehicle, offering assistance when parking in tight spaces. This feature not only minimizes the risk of collisions but also contributes to enhanced spatial awareness.

The Lafesta also offers the option for curtain airbags, which provide an additional layer of protection to occupants in the event of side impacts. These airbags help mitigate the potential effects of a collision, bolstering the vehicle's overall safety profile.

Furthermore, the inclusion of standard side monitors and a back monitor further enhances visibility and awareness while driving and parking. These monitors contribute to the Lafesta's overall safety package, enabling the driver to make informed decisions and navigate with confidence.
